LINE FORMAT COMMAND

Function
Sets the line format and draws the line.
Format
[ESC] LC; aaaa, bbbb, cccc, dddd, e, f (, ggg) (, h)[LF] [NUL]

Start point X-coordinate
Fixed as 4 digits (in 0.1 mm units)
Start point Y-coordinate
4 or 5 digits (in 0.1 mm units)
End point X-coordinate
Fixed as 4 digits (in 0.1 mm units)
End point Y-coordinate
4 or 5 digits (in 0.1 mm units)
Type of line
0: Line (horizontal, vertical, slant)
1: Rectangle
No. of line width dots
1 to 9 (in 0.1 mm units)
Radius of rounded corners of rectangles
(Omissible. If omitted, the chamfering process for rectangle corners is not
performed.)
Fixed as 3 digits (in 0.1 mm units)
